THE MASTERY STANDARD
Every module has defined learning outcomes and practical evidence requirements.
Learners must meet the published standard before advancing.
A learner who does not yet meet the standard receives targeted support and repeat opportunities under the progression policy.
Technology supports teaching and assessment; trained faculty remain responsible for academic decisions.
Progress is supported by conceptual, applied, practical and explanatory evidence rather than a single attendance record.
